COLUMBIA - Time is running out as football fans are already gearing up for another all star season.
But, if you're planning on taking a tailgating trip you may want to make hotel reservations now as local hotels begin to fill up.
Good buddies Kyle Steele and Jason Billowock can't stop talking about this year's upcoming football season.
"All the activity. Everyone excited to go out for the games. Partying before, just going to the games and having a great time," said Billowock.
"I can't wait for the season to start. It's really fun watching Chase Daniel and Jeremy Macklin and stuff. I'm a big football fan," stated Steele.
Columbia is already gearing up to watch their 7th ranked Tigers, causing many hotels to close their doors and say sorry. The Hampton Inn just opened up Friday, and even they sold out a month and a half ago.
"We were actually getting calls before we had a temporary office set up in February," said General Manager of the Hampton Inn Susan Bell.
All of the hotel rooms at the Hampton Inn are booked for all home games, except for the first and last.
Of course, the Hampton Inn is not the only hotel running low on rooms.The Baymont Inn is filled up too.
